$ fetch http://jimsun.linxnet.com/downloads/pflogsumm-1.0.10.tar.gz $ mv pflogsumm-1.0.10.tar.gz /usr/ports/distfiles $ make NO_CHECKSUM=yesで無事コンパイルできた.
ポイント | 67 point |
43 位 | |
収支 | -45,000 TM |
655 位 |
$ sudo apt-get install ntpこれにより,2003/6/12現在ではntpとntp-simpleがインストールされます.
server ntp1.jst.mfeed.ad.jp server ntp2.jst.mfeed.ad.jp server ntp3.jst.mfeed.ad.jp
$ ntpq -p remote refid st t when poll reach delay offset jitter ============================================================================== +ntp1.jst.mfeed. mf-isdn3.mfeed. 2 u 71 1024 377 35.645 0.550 0.054 *ntp2.jst.mfeed. mf-isdn1.mfeed. 2 u 571 1024 377 36.396 0.609 0.305 +ntp3.jst.mfeed. mf-isdn1.mfeed. 2 u 102 1024 377 36.045 0.828 0.122「*」があるサーバーが時刻同期に使用されている.
$ vi /etc/ntp.conf [/etc/ntp.conf] restrict 192.168.0.0 mask 255.255.0.0 notrust nomodify notrap
Windowsのメモ帳などでVMwareの設定ファイル*.vmx(私の場合はNetBSD.vmx)を開き, 以下の行を追加 [NetBSD.vmx] ethernet0.address="00:50:56:xx:yy:zz" xxは00-3f,yy,zzは00-ffの任意の値
# vi /etc/myname [/etc/myname] hostname.domain
まず,グループから # groupadd -g gid group-name 次,ユーザー # useradd -G group-name -u uid user-name ホームディレクトリの作成 # mkdir /home/user-name suでrootになれるように,wheelグループに自分を追加 # vi /etc/group [/etc/group] wheel:*:root,user-name (以下省略) パスワードの設定 # passwd user-name Changing local password for user-name. New password: <- パスワード入力 Retype new password: <- もう一度入力
# vi /etc/rc.conf [/etc/rc.conf] dhclient=YESうちでは,これで,ip address,netmask,gateway address,dns address,hostnameが設定されます.
# vi /etc/inetd.conf [/etc/inetd.conf] #telnet stream tcp nowait root /usr/libexec/telnetd telnetd この行の先頭の#を削除する telnet stream tcp nowait root /usr/libexec/telnetd telnetd
# vi /etc/rc.conf [/etc/rc.conf] # Configuration of "wscons" console driver virtual screens. wscons=YES wscons_flags="-w encoding=jp"
# vi .login [.login] stty erase ^H
# vi .cshrc [.cshrc] set filec
(csh) # setenv CVSROOT :pserver:anoncvs@anoncvs.netbsd.org:/cvsroot # cd /usr # cvs login anoncvs passwd 入力 # cvs co -P src ソースツリー全体をチェックアウト
# cd /usr # cvs -z5 co -P pkgsrc 今度は圧縮してチェックアウトする.(何となく)
# cd /usr/pkgsrc/pkgtools/pkg_install # make # make install # make clean
# cd /usr/pkgsrc/editors/vim # make # make install # make clean
# cd /usr/pkgsrc/shells/bash2 # make # make install # make clean
# cd /usr/pkgsrc/security/sudo # make # make install # make clean # vi /usr/pkg/etc/sudoers 自分をrootになれるようにする [/usr/pkg/etc/sudoers] user-name ALL=(ALL) ALL
# cd /usr/pkgsrc/misc/screen # make # make install # make clean
ツール群の作成 # cd /usr/src # ./build.sh tools カーネルの作成 # cd /usr/src # ./build.sh kernel=GENERIC # cd /usr/src/sys/arch/i386/compile/obj/GENERIC # make install正しくインストールできれば,リブートする.
はじめてユーザーランドを構築する場合: # mkdir /usr/obj # cd /usr/src # ./build.sh -D /usr/NetBSD-build-20030622 build > log.build 2>&1 # ./build.sh -D /usr/NetBSD-build-20030622 install=/ > log.install 2>&1 CVS update の後、ユーザーランドのバイナリーを更新する場合: # cd /usr/src # ./build.sh -D /usr/NetBSD-new-build -O /usr/obj -T /usr/tools -u build # ./build.sh -D /usr/NetBSD-new-build -O /usr/obj -T /usr/tools -u install=/2003/8/2 はじめてインストールに成功しました.マルチユーザーモードのままインストールに成功しました. リブートします.
% cd /usr/src % ./build.sh -m hpcmips -T /usr/cross tools
# ./build.sh -m hpcmips -T /usr/cross kernel=GENERIC ( /usr/src/sys/arch/hpcmips/compile/ 以下に構築される )
# ./build.sh -m hpcmips -T /usr/cross -D /raid0/hpcmips-20030825 build \ > log.hpcmips-build